#4fe97e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fe97e is composed of 31% red, 91.4%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.9%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 138.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#4fe97e color hex could be obtained by blending #9efffc with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#4fe97e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fe97e has RGB values of R:79, G:233,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5237118.

Shades and Tints of #4fe97e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021006 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fe97e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9d9c is the less saturated color, while #40f878 is the most saturated one.
